Looks like my preseason training camp hero pick is off to a fast start per Keim:

Rookie report: Seventh-round corner Josh Holsey intercepted two passes during full-team drills. Holsey has worked mostly in the slot and has proven to be a quick learner. In one-on-one drills, Holsey has done a nice job turning and running with receivers. His ability to play the slot gives him a shot to make the roster.

Redskins running back Keith Marshall tore his right patella tendon and will miss the season, per source. Marshall hurt his knee in practice Saturday. He missed last season with an elbow injury.

Keith Marshall is done
